Understanding Exosomes and Their Role in Skin Health
Exosomes, small extracellular vesicles produced by cells, play an essential role in intercellular communication and have garnered attention for their potential in skin health. These nano-sized carriers facilitate the transfer of proteins, lipids, and nucleic acids, influencing various biological processes, including cell regeneration and inflammation modulation. Their ability to enhance cellular signaling mechanisms positions exosomes as innovative agents in dermatologist skin treatments, where they serve as a potent tool for targeted tissue repair. Researchers are exploring their role in wound healing, skin rejuvenation, and the treatment of aging-related conditions. By harnessing the regenerative properties of exosomes, scientists aim to develop cutting-edge treatments that can revolutionize skincare.
The Mechanism of Action: How Exosome Therapy Works
In the domain of dermatological therapies, the mechanism of action behind exosome therapy is rooted in their unique composition and functionality. Exosomes are nano-sized extracellular vesicles derived from cells, rich in proteins, lipids, and RNA. They facilitate intercellular communication, delivering bioactive molecules that modulate cellular behavior. Upon application, exosomes interact with skin cells, promoting repair and regeneration by enhancing collagen synthesis, reducing inflammation, and accelerating wound healing. Their ability to transfer genetic material also allows for targeted therapeutic effects, influencing cellular pathways and promoting a rejuvenation response. This innovative approach harnesses the body’s natural healing mechanisms, offering a sophisticated alternative to traditional dermatological treatments while minimizing side effects and enhancing overall skin health.
Applications of Exosome Therapy in Dermatology
While researchers continue to explore innovative treatments, exosome therapy has emerged as a promising option in dermatology, addressing various skin conditions and enhancing aesthetic outcomes. This cutting-edge approach harnesses the regenerative properties of exosomes, which are nanosized vesicles secreted by cells. Clinically, exosome therapy is being utilized in wound healing, promoting tissue regeneration and reducing scarring. Additionally, it shows potential in treating conditions such as acne, rosacea, and eczema by modulating inflammatory responses and promoting skin repair. In aesthetic applications, exosomes are gaining traction for their ability to rejuvenate skin texture, reduce fine lines, and enhance overall radiance. As the field of dermatology evolves, exosome therapy stands out as a transformative tool for skin health and beauty.

Future Perspectives and Research in Exosome Therapy
As research in exosome therapy continues to evolve, numerous future perspectives emerge that hold promise for enhanced dermatological applications. Innovations in exosome isolation and characterization techniques are expected to improve their efficacy and specificity. Researchers are exploring the potential of engineered exosomes tailored to deliver specific therapeutic agents, thereby maximizing their regenerative capabilities. In addition, the integration of exosome therapy with advanced technologies, such as nanotechnology and gene editing, could revolutionize the treatment landscape for various skin conditions. Clinical trials evaluating long-term safety and efficacy will be essential in establishing standardized protocols. As understanding deepens, exosome therapy may become a cornerstone in personalized dermatological treatments, offering targeted solutions that enhance skin repair and rejuvenation.

Are There Any Side Effects Associated With Exosome Therapy?
The inquiry into potential side effects reveals a landscape of ongoing research; while generally considered safe, some individuals may experience mild reactions such as localized swelling, redness, or discomfort at the injection site. Rarely, more significant adverse effects can occur, necessitating further investigation. Extensive studies aim to provide clearer insights into the safety profile as the field evolves.
How Long Do the Results of Exosome Therapy Last?
The duration of results can vary greatly among individuals, influenced by factors such as skin type, age, and overall health. Generally, patients may experience noticeable improvements for several months following treatment. Ongoing maintenance sessions are often recommended to sustain ideal results.

How Much Does Exosome Therapy Typically Cost?
The cost can vary considerably depending on geographic location, provider expertise, and the specific treatment plan. On average, patients may expect to pay between $1,500 to $3,500 per session. As demand grows, pricing structures may evolve to become more accessible.
What Is the Recovery Time After Exosome Therapy?
Recovery time varies, with most experiencing minimal downtime and resuming normal activities within 24 to 72 hours. Mild redness or swelling might occur but usually resolves quickly. Improvements in skin texture and appearance can be observed over the following weeks as the body integrates the exosomes.
